SCV’s 2nd Annual Eat Drink Local Festival: A Family-Friendly Community Event
Last year’s breakout festival, Eat Drink Local, announces its 2025 celebration will be taking place at Central Park on Saturday, June 7th, from 2-8pm. This festival is a fundraiser to benefit the homeless students and families in the William S. Hart Union High School District.
Mission-Driven Nonprofit Organization: “Folks are shocked when I tell them there are over 1,000 unhoused students in the Hart School District alone. As a former teacher at La Mesa Jr. High, I saw it firsthand. I’m grateful to the 5,000+ people who came out and rocked with us last year, and provided us with the means to give back to those unhoused students.”
– Jess Guidroz, Founder of The New Way & Eat Drink Local
